QQQS is categorized as Small Cap Blend Equities, while TNA is Leveraged Equities. QQQS tracks Nasdaq Innovators Completion Cap Total Return Index, while TNA tracks Russell 2000 Index (300% Daily). They also come from different issuers: Invesco and Direxion. Their fees differ too: 0.20% for QQQS and 1.05% for TNA.
